The H!Fiber.com HiFiber X520-DA1 is a high-performance 10GbE network adapter featuring the Intel 82599ES controller, a single versatile SFP+ port, and PCIe 2.0 x8 interface. Designed for professional environments, it supports multiple OS platforms and comes with both low profile and full-height brackets for easy installation. Tricky to find correct drivers
This is not plug and play, you need to find the correct drivers for your OS for the Intel controller that it uses. That isn't as straightforward as it could/should be. Once set up, it certainly can work to specification but I have found some odd performance behaviours that get rectified by enabling/disabling other ethernet adaptors on my system. Very odd. But overall, I'm satisfied.

I have multiple Jellyfin servers, and installed 1 10g nic in the Windows platform and 1 in the Ubuntu platform. Ubuntu connected with native drivers and Windows was an easy download, install BAM, both of these budget 10g nic's using DAC cables are getting me 300+ transfer speeds. As for how long they last, well I'll update a review if reliability becomes an issue. They do get hot when loaded for long periods, so I placed a 40mm Noctua blowing directly on just one, so if it dies, temp specifically won't be the factor. So far, a fantastic product, priced right and super fast shipping!

Using a fresh OPNsense install (version 23.7.10_1-amd64) this network card was detected right away and I had no problems installing and configuring to work with OPNsense. I have two of these network cards, along with two of the SFP+ RJ45 transceivers listed below, installed in a custom PC used for a router; the transceiver worked great with this network card (I needed a transceiver that could auto-negotiate at 2.5Gb). https://www.amazon.com/dp/B089CWVHX4 I don't have a 10Gb home network setup yet, so I was only able to test up to 2.5Gb for home network; this network card worked great. I have 1Gb+ internet service and had no problem consistently achieving 1Gb+ download speeds with this network card and transceiver. I was previously having performance issues with network cards that used RTL8125B chips and I225-V chips. I saw a number of OPNsense forums mentioning these X-520/82599 based network cards are reliable, reasonably priced, and have OPNsense/FreeBSD driver support, so I wanted to try 82599 and see if that solved my performance issues. So far it has been great and I wish I would have started with this configuration instead of wasting so much money on other network adapters.
